shithub: freetype+ttf2subf

Download patch

ref: eb624d7c1726a773ffd46238d7acc73f8cb2d9b7
parent: 63463b93bc5f08a60a276949cd644160d16cead6
author: Werner Lemberg <[email protected]>
date: Thu Mar 21 18:58:28 EDT 2013

* configure: Automatically test for `gmake' also.

Suggested by Mojca Miklavec <[email protected]>.

git/fs: mount .git/fs: mount/attach disallowed
--- a/ChangeLog
+++ b/ChangeLog
@@ -1,3 +1,9 @@
+2013-03-21  Werner Lemberg  <[email protected]>
+
+	* configure: Automatically test for `gmake' also.
+
+	Suggested by Mojca Miklavec <[email protected]>.
+
 2013-03-21  Peter Breitenlohner  <[email protected]>
 
 	Respect CONFIG_SHELL from the environment.
--- a/configure
+++ b/configure
@@ -18,24 +18,26 @@
 # respect GNUMAKE environment variable for backwards compatibility
 if test "x$GNUMAKE" = x; then
   if test "x$MAKE" = x; then
-    MAKE=make
+    if test "x`make -v 2>/dev/null | grep '\(GNU\|makepp\)'`" = x; then
+      MAKE=gmake
+    else
+      MAKE=make
+    fi
   fi
 else
   MAKE=$GNUMAKE
 fi
 
-if test -z "`$MAKE -v 2>/dev/null | grep GNU`"; then
-  if test -z "`$MAKE -v 2>/dev/null | grep makepp`"; then
-    echo "GNU make (>= 3.80) or makepp (>= 1.19) is required to build FreeType2." >&2
-    echo "Please try" >&2
-    echo >&2
-    echo "  MAKE=<GNU make command name> $0" >&2
-    echo >&2
-    echo "or" >&2
-    echo >&2
-    echo "  MAKE=\"makepp --norc-substitution\" $0" >&2
-    exit 1
-  fi
+if test "x`$MAKE -v 2>/dev/null | grep '\(GNU\|makepp\)'`" = x; then
+  echo "GNU make (>= 3.80) or makepp (>= 1.19) is required to build FreeType2." >&2
+  echo "Please try" >&2
+  echo >&2
+  echo "  MAKE=<GNU make command name> $0" >&2
+  echo >&2
+  echo "or" >&2
+  echo >&2
+  echo "  MAKE=\"makepp --norc-substitution\" $0" >&2
+  exit 1
 fi
 
 # Get `dirname' functionality.  This is taken and adapted from autoconf's